The memory chip price hike wave, initially anticipated to subside, has now stretched its influence from 2025 into 2026, with prices steadily on the rise. A reporter's investigation via the 'Computer Assembly Assistant' mini - program uncovered substantial price jumps for numerous memory products over the last 90 days.
Take the Acer Predator 32G (16G×2) DDR5 6000 PallasⅡ as a case in point. On around October 30, 2025, its price hovered around 1,300 yuan. By January 14, 2026, however, it had soared to roughly 2,700 yuan.
When it comes to the future price trends of memory chips, the individuals and institutions interviewed generally hold the view that prices will keep climbing in 2026. Market optimism is expected to persist at least through the first half of the year. Furthermore, there's an increasingly widespread agreement that this positive outlook will carry on beyond 2026.
